FASTSIGNS vs SCHOOLEY MITCHELL

Franchise Comparison 2026

Both FASTSIGNS and SCHOOLEY MITCHELL are business services franchises. FASTSIGNS requires an investment of $215K – $377K while SCHOOLEY MITCHELL requires $75K – $86K. In terms of revenue, FASTSIGNS reports higher average unit revenue at $1.1M. On SBA loan performance, FASTSIGNS has a lower charge-off rate (12.0%) compared to SCHOOLEY MITCHELL (37.9%). FranchiseVerdict rates FASTSIGNS A (Strongest tier) and SCHOOLEY MITCHELL C (Average).
